So Hydrofarm has had this Gavita/E-pap all-in-one light fixture for a while now but I have seen no reviews or any conversation brought up by them.



They claim it has the 'correct' and equivalent bulb that puts out 2100 umol like the Philips, Ushio and Gavita. They've made the proper ballast to strike it @ 400V also. Biggest pro is that this kit is a lot cheaper in the bigger scheme of things than the Gavita/E-pap when you search around.

Anyone have any knowledge or experience with these? Doesn't seem like it would be too far off with performance in comparison.

I saw one of these in person recently. It has the Ushio bulb, which when compared side by side to the brand new Gavita(Philips) bulb, were identical down to every last detail other than the name stamped on the side.
The reflector was the only difference between it and the Gavita. It is pretty much identical to the E-pap and could be supplied by them I suppose. If you like or need the E-pap style reflector, these would probably save you a few$ for identical performance.

Nice find brother;)

We just threw these up on our site, very nice fixture. Many additional features compared to the Gavita and $100 less(or even less, depending on volume)! Other reflector options will be offered soon...

Upgrades:
-Ceramic bulb holder, not plastic
-Dim up to 1200w
-Detachable ballast that lays flat
-Built in RF shielding, much lower readings then Gavita...Patent Pending
-Lighting controller is wireless and will soon be accessible from your phone

Testing puts it right next to the Gavita, now all that's needed is the Genesis DE bulb;) Which is testing over the Ushio/Gavita

No, I don't work for Grower's House. Do you work for an adult book store?
Why don't YOU do a test and post the results, if you think this info is BS? Have a mod delete it if you can prove it's inaccurate. I wasn't trolling. I was trying to add to this thread. My little hobby grow is nothing but t5 and 600w, but I do consult for warehouse ops in Colorado, and the AC/DE hooded DEs are crushing Gavita pros and all other DE bulbs IME. Remove the glass and DON'T air-cool for best results. The Gavita EL2 master controller make them an awesome option for running many lights, though. They are an excellent choice for supplemental greenhouse lighting. There is at least one 12,000 sf greenhouse using them currently. 80+ lights on one master controller is pretty sick.
Don't go double-ended at all if you don't have at LEAST 9-foot ceilings.

I don't work for SunSystems, either. Just sharing my experience.
